Socially responsible

Being fully aware of the repercussions our activity has in the region, at Vall d’Hebron Barcelona Hospital Campus we defend an ethical, sustainable and socially responsible management that helps improve health and quality of life for people of all ages.

As part of our commitment to society and the community, at Vall d’Hebron we work to generate a positive impact on the public and to provide value in all fields of health: healthcare, research, teaching and management. This is why we promote corporate social responsibility (CSR) actions that reflect the pragmatic, emotional, social and ethical values on which the institution is based.

These activities also respond to the sustainable development goals (SDGs) that are the basis of the United Nations 2030 Agenda: a route map whose goal is to tackle the major social, economic and environmental challenges facing the world.

In this context, we make every effort to focus on people's health, well-being, equality and dignity, and so contribute to achieving an innovative, sustainable and responsible society. For this reason our activity centres on the following SDGs:
